Nigeria Product Scams: How to Spot copyright and Save Your Money

Online shopping from Nigeria can be a great way to find unique items and get deals. But unfortunately, there are also scammers who try to rip you off by selling copyright goods. Don't let this scam artists ruin your shopping experience!

Here are some tips on how to spot fake products and protect yourself:

  • Always check the seller's reviews. A trusted seller will have a lots of good reviews.
  • Watch out for prices that are unrealistically cheap. If it sounds good to be true, it probably is
  • Examine carefully the product photos. Are they clear and detailed? Do they show a variety of views of the product? If the pictures seem low quality, it might be fake
  • Contact the seller if you have any concerns. A honest person will be happy to help

By following these tips, you can reduce A Bad product your risk of falling victim to a Nigeria product scam and protect your wallet.
